Nassau County International Cricket Stadium: The International Cricket Council (ICC) has unveiled computer-generated visuals of the 34,000-seat modular Nassau County International Cricket Stadium, which it expects to be ready by May-end to host matches in time for the 2024 ICC Men’s T20 World Cup.

New York is scheduled to host eight matches of the tournament happening in the USA and West Indies, including three games of India. The highly-anticipated India-Pakistan clash, pencilled for June 9, will also be hosted at this venue.

ICC said the project in Eisenhower Park, Nassau County, 30 miles east of Manhattan, has started this week, with site fencing erected and work to the outfield now underway. The stadium, which will be completed within three months, will have premium and general admission seating as well as VIP and hospitality suites, including a party deck and cabanas.
